Meanings and Origins of the name Ka'Mia

Ka'Mia is a name that carries both mystery and allure, with origins that are often debated. Some sources suggest that the name Ka'Mia has African roots, with meanings tied to beauty and grace. Others believe it could be a modern American creation, blending elements of names like "Kara" and "Mia," each with their own rich histories.

"Kara" in its own right means "beloved" or "friend" in Italian and can also signify "pure" in Greek. Meanwhile, "Mia" is often associated with "mine" or "wished-for child" in various languages, adding layers of loving nuance to the combined name Ka'Mia.

The apostrophe in Ka'Mia adds a touch of uniqueness and modernity, reflecting contemporary trends in baby naming that embrace individuality and flair. This stylistic flair makes Ka'Mia stand out, adding an exotic and memorable twist to the name.
